Why propagation lights are different

Every other grow light is chosen for power. A propagation light is chosen for the opposite reason. A seedling or a fresh cutting has little or no root system, so it cannot take up the water and nutrient that fast top growth demands. Drive it hard with a flowering-strength fixture and you get a tall, thin, soft plant that collapses the moment it is transplanted.

The aim in this stage is steady, even, gentle light — enough to keep growth compact and green while roots do the real work underground.

What to look for

Wattage under 100W covers almost all propagation. The 18W and 26W bars suit a single tray; 40W to 60W suits a shelf; 90W and above is for a full propagation bench rather than a dome.

A long, thin form factor beats a square panel here. Trays are rectangular, and a bar spreads light evenly along one without a hot centre. Most fixtures on this page are bars for that reason.

Low heat lets you hang the light close, which keeps seedlings compact instead of stretching toward a distant source. This is where LED clearly beats the older T5 and CFL approach, though T5 units remain popular and are still stocked here.

Light schedule for propagation

Cuttings and seedlings are usually run on a long day — commonly 18 hours on, 6 off — using a timer rather than doing it manually. Pair the light with a propagation kit for the tray, dome and medium, and a heat mat if the room is cool — root-zone warmth does more for strike rate than extra light ever will.

Close, which is the advantage of LED. Because these fixtures run cool you can hang them near the dome without scorching soft growth, and that proximity keeps seedlings compact rather than stretching toward a distant light. Watch the plants: reaching and thin stems mean the light is too far away or too weak.
